The Aspen Art Museum is a beacon of contemporary art in the Rocky Mountains, housed in a striking building designed by Pritzker Prize-winning architect Shigeru Ban. The structure's woven wood facade and expansive glass walls create a dialogue between the art inside and the natural beauty outside. Visitors can explore rotating exhibitions of modern and contemporary works by international artists, often including site-specific installations. The museum's rooftop café offers panoramic views of Aspen Mountain, making it a perfect spot to reflect on the art. Free admission ensures that art is accessible to all, and the museum's educational programs engage visitors of all ages.
